Westminster, England · WestminsterThe RSPB did a fair bit of lobbying and campaigning on the back of the recent Wild Justice petition calling for a ban on driven grouse shooting. Although agreeing with Wild Justice on the various problems associated with driven grouse moor management, the RSPB’s position was not to support a ban, but rather to push for a licensing scheme. Calling for a licensing scheme has been RSPB policy since October 2020, after a period of internal review (s…Read Article

Economy · WestminsterIn its response to the consultation on Westminster City Council’s ‘Westminster After Dark’ strategy, UKHospitality issued its support for many of the initiatives proposed, like late-night entertainment zones, but reiterated firm opposition to the potential implementation of a late-night levy. Kate Nicholls, Chief Executive of UKHospitality, said that imposing further costs on hospitality businesses would threaten the success of the strategy and …See the Story
